excel字母转换为大写字母
作者:excel百科网
|
379人看过
发布时间:2026-01-08 23:45:50
标签:
Excel中字母转换为大写字母的实用方法在Excel中,字母转换为大写字母是一个常见的操作,尤其是在处理数据时,确保格式统一非常重要。无论是日常的数据录入,还是复杂的数据分析,统一的格式都能提升数据的可读性和准确性。本文将详细介绍Ex
Excel中字母转换为大写字母的实用方法
在Excel中,字母转换为大写字母是一个常见的操作,尤其是在处理数据时,确保格式统一非常重要。无论是日常的数据录入,还是复杂的数据分析,统一的格式都能提升数据的可读性和准确性。本文将详细介绍Excel中如何将字母转换为大写字母,并提供多种实用方法,帮助用户高效地完成这一操作。
一、理解Excel中字母的大小写规则
在Excel中,字母的大小写不仅影响显示效果,还会影响数据的逻辑性。例如,字母“a”和“A”在Excel中是不同的,前者是小写,后者是大写。因此,在处理数据时,确保字母的大小写一致非常重要。
Excel中的字母大小写规则遵循以下原则:
- 小写字母(如a、b、c)在Excel中默认为小写。
- 大写字母(如A、B、C)在Excel中默认为大写。
- 如果需要将字母转换为大写,必须使用特定的函数或方法。
二、使用内置函数转换字母为大写
Excel提供了多种内置函数,可以用来将字母转换为大写。其中最常用的是`TEXT`函数和`PROPER`函数。
1. 使用`TEXT`函数转换字母为大写
`TEXT`函数可以将数字或文本转换为特定格式。虽然它主要用于日期和时间格式,但也可以用于文本转换。例如:
excel
=TEXT("a", "0")
这个公式将“a”转换为“A”,但需要注意的是,`TEXT`函数在处理字母时可能会有意外结果,因此在使用前应确保数据格式正确。
2. 使用`PROPER`函数转换字母为大写
`PROPER`函数可以将文本的首字母转换为大写,其余字母保持小写。例如:
excel
=PROPER("a b c")
这个公式将“a b c”转换为“A B C”,但需要注意的是,`PROPER`函数在处理字母时,如果文本中包含数字或特殊字符,可能会出现意外结果。
三、使用VBA宏转换字母为大写
对于需要频繁转换字母的用户,VBA宏可以提供更高效的方法。VBA宏可以快速处理大量数据,适用于需要批量转换的情况。
1. 编写VBA宏
以下是一个简单的VBA宏,可以将文本中的字母转换为大写:
vba
Sub ConvertToUpperCase()
Dim rng As Range
Dim cell As Range
For Each cell In Selection
cell.Value = UCase(cell.Value)
Next cell
End Sub
这个宏将选中的单元格中的字母转换为大写。使用时,只需选中需要转换的单元格,然后运行该宏即可。
2. 高效处理大量数据
VBA宏可以处理大量数据,适用于需要批量转换的场景。例如,可以将一个工作表中的所有字母转换为大写,提高数据处理效率。
四、使用公式转换字母为大写
Excel提供了多种公式,可以用来将字母转换为大写。其中最常用的是`UPPER`函数。
1. 使用`UPPER`函数
`UPPER`函数可以将文本中的字母转换为大写。例如:
excel
=UPPER("a b c")
这个公式将“a b c”转换为“A B C”。需要注意的是,`UPPER`函数在处理数字和特殊字符时,可能会出现意外结果。
2. 处理包含数字和特殊字符的文本
如果文本中包含数字或特殊字符,`UPPER`函数仍然可以正常工作,只是会将这些字符保持原样。例如:
excel
=UPPER("123 a b c")
这个公式将“123 a b c”转换为“123 A B C”,其中数字和特殊字符保持不变。
五、使用公式处理多个字母的转换
在Excel中,可以使用公式处理多个字母的转换,以提高数据处理的效率。
1. 使用`TEXT`函数处理多个字母
`TEXT`函数可以将多个字母转换为大写。例如:
excel
=TEXT("a", "0")
=TEXT("b", "0")
这些公式将“a”和“b”分别转换为“A”和“B”。
2. 处理包含数字和字母的文本
如果文本中包含数字和字母,`TEXT`函数仍然可以正常工作,只是会将这些字符保持原样。例如:
excel
=TEXT("123 a b c", "0")
这个公式将“123 a b c”转换为“123 A B C”,其中数字和特殊字符保持不变。
六、处理特殊字符和符号的转换
在Excel中,除了字母之外,还可能包含特殊字符和符号。处理这些字符时,需要注意它们的大小写规则。
1. 处理特殊字符和符号
如果文本中包含特殊字符,如“”、“”、“”等,`UPPER`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=UPPER("ab c")
这个公式将“ab c”转换为“AB C”,其中“”和“ ”保持不变。
2. 处理包含数字和特殊字符的文本
如果文本中包含数字和特殊字符,`UPPER`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=UPPER("123 ab c")
这个公式将“123 ab c”转换为“123 AB C”,其中数字和特殊字符保持不变。
七、使用公式处理多个单元格的转换
在Excel中,可以使用公式处理多个单元格的转换,以提高数据处理的效率。
1. 使用`TEXT`函数处理多个单元格
`TEXT`函数可以将多个单元格转换为大写。例如:
excel
=TEXT("a", "0")
=TEXT("b", "0")
这些公式将“a”和“b”分别转换为“A”和“B”。
2. 处理包含数字和字母的文本
如果文本中包含数字和字母,`TEXT`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=TEXT("123 a b c", "0")
这个公式将“123 a b c”转换为“123 A B C”,其中数字和特殊字符保持不变。
八、使用VBA宏处理多个单元格的转换
VBA宏可以处理多个单元格的转换,适用于需要批量处理的数据。
1. 编写VBA宏
以下是一个简单的VBA宏,可以将选中的单元格中的字母转换为大写:
vba
Sub ConvertToUpperCase()
Dim rng As Range
Dim cell As Range
For Each cell In Selection
cell.Value = UCase(cell.Value)
Next cell
End Sub
这个宏将选中的单元格中的字母转换为大写。使用时,只需选中需要转换的单元格,然后运行该宏即可。
2. 高效处理大量数据
VBA宏可以处理大量数据,适用于需要批量转换的场景。例如,可以将一个工作表中的所有字母转换为大写,提高数据处理效率。
九、处理包含特殊字符和符号的文本
在Excel中,除了字母之外,还可能包含特殊字符和符号。处理这些字符时,需要注意它们的大小写规则。
1. 处理特殊字符和符号
如果文本中包含特殊字符,如“”、“”、“”等,`UPPER`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=UPPER("ab c")
这个公式将“ab c”转换为“AB C”,其中“”和“ ”保持不变。
2. 处理包含数字和特殊字符的文本
如果文本中包含数字和特殊字符,`UPPER`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=UPPER("123 ab c")
这个公式将“123 ab c”转换为“123 AB C”,其中数字和特殊字符保持不变。
十、实际应用示例
在实际应用中,将字母转换为大写可以应用于多种场景,比如数据录入、数据分析、报表生成等。以下是一个实际应用示例:
1. 数据录入
在数据录入过程中,确保字母的大小写一致非常重要。例如,输入“a”时,应确保其为大写“A”,以避免数据混乱。
2. 数据分析
在数据分析中,统一的字母大小写可以提高数据的可读性和准确性。例如,将“a”和“A”统一为大写,可以避免数据对比时的混淆。
3. 报表生成
在生成报表时,统一的字母大小写可以提高报表的整洁度和专业性。例如,将“a”和“A”统一为大写,可以提高报表的可读性。
十一、总结
在Excel中,将字母转换为大写是一个非常实用的操作,可以应用于多种场景。无论是日常的数据录入,还是复杂的数据分析,统一的字母大小写都能提高数据的可读性和准确性。通过使用`TEXT`函数、`PROPER`函数、`UPPER`函数、VBA宏等方法,用户可以高效地完成这一操作。在实际应用中,用户需要注意字母的大小写规则,并根据具体需求选择合适的方法。通过掌握这些方法,用户可以更好地处理Excel数据,提高工作效率。
在Excel中,字母转换为大写字母是一个常见的操作,尤其是在处理数据时,确保格式统一非常重要。无论是日常的数据录入,还是复杂的数据分析,统一的格式都能提升数据的可读性和准确性。本文将详细介绍Excel中如何将字母转换为大写字母,并提供多种实用方法,帮助用户高效地完成这一操作。
一、理解Excel中字母的大小写规则
在Excel中,字母的大小写不仅影响显示效果,还会影响数据的逻辑性。例如,字母“a”和“A”在Excel中是不同的,前者是小写,后者是大写。因此,在处理数据时,确保字母的大小写一致非常重要。
Excel中的字母大小写规则遵循以下原则:
- 小写字母(如a、b、c)在Excel中默认为小写。
- 大写字母(如A、B、C)在Excel中默认为大写。
- 如果需要将字母转换为大写,必须使用特定的函数或方法。
二、使用内置函数转换字母为大写
Excel提供了多种内置函数,可以用来将字母转换为大写。其中最常用的是`TEXT`函数和`PROPER`函数。
1. 使用`TEXT`函数转换字母为大写
`TEXT`函数可以将数字或文本转换为特定格式。虽然它主要用于日期和时间格式,但也可以用于文本转换。例如:
excel
=TEXT("a", "0")
这个公式将“a”转换为“A”,但需要注意的是,`TEXT`函数在处理字母时可能会有意外结果,因此在使用前应确保数据格式正确。
2. 使用`PROPER`函数转换字母为大写
`PROPER`函数可以将文本的首字母转换为大写,其余字母保持小写。例如:
excel
=PROPER("a b c")
这个公式将“a b c”转换为“A B C”,但需要注意的是,`PROPER`函数在处理字母时,如果文本中包含数字或特殊字符,可能会出现意外结果。
三、使用VBA宏转换字母为大写
对于需要频繁转换字母的用户,VBA宏可以提供更高效的方法。VBA宏可以快速处理大量数据,适用于需要批量转换的情况。
1. 编写VBA宏
以下是一个简单的VBA宏,可以将文本中的字母转换为大写:
vba
Sub ConvertToUpperCase()
Dim rng As Range
Dim cell As Range
For Each cell In Selection
cell.Value = UCase(cell.Value)
Next cell
End Sub
这个宏将选中的单元格中的字母转换为大写。使用时,只需选中需要转换的单元格,然后运行该宏即可。
2. 高效处理大量数据
VBA宏可以处理大量数据,适用于需要批量转换的场景。例如,可以将一个工作表中的所有字母转换为大写,提高数据处理效率。
四、使用公式转换字母为大写
Excel提供了多种公式,可以用来将字母转换为大写。其中最常用的是`UPPER`函数。
1. 使用`UPPER`函数
`UPPER`函数可以将文本中的字母转换为大写。例如:
excel
=UPPER("a b c")
这个公式将“a b c”转换为“A B C”。需要注意的是,`UPPER`函数在处理数字和特殊字符时,可能会出现意外结果。
2. 处理包含数字和特殊字符的文本
如果文本中包含数字或特殊字符,`UPPER`函数仍然可以正常工作,只是会将这些字符保持原样。例如:
excel
=UPPER("123 a b c")
这个公式将“123 a b c”转换为“123 A B C”,其中数字和特殊字符保持不变。
五、使用公式处理多个字母的转换
在Excel中,可以使用公式处理多个字母的转换,以提高数据处理的效率。
1. 使用`TEXT`函数处理多个字母
`TEXT`函数可以将多个字母转换为大写。例如:
excel
=TEXT("a", "0")
=TEXT("b", "0")
这些公式将“a”和“b”分别转换为“A”和“B”。
2. 处理包含数字和字母的文本
如果文本中包含数字和字母,`TEXT`函数仍然可以正常工作,只是会将这些字符保持原样。例如:
excel
=TEXT("123 a b c", "0")
这个公式将“123 a b c”转换为“123 A B C”,其中数字和特殊字符保持不变。
六、处理特殊字符和符号的转换
在Excel中,除了字母之外,还可能包含特殊字符和符号。处理这些字符时,需要注意它们的大小写规则。
1. 处理特殊字符和符号
如果文本中包含特殊字符,如“”、“”、“”等,`UPPER`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=UPPER("ab c")
这个公式将“ab c”转换为“AB C”,其中“”和“ ”保持不变。
2. 处理包含数字和特殊字符的文本
如果文本中包含数字和特殊字符,`UPPER`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=UPPER("123 ab c")
这个公式将“123 ab c”转换为“123 AB C”,其中数字和特殊字符保持不变。
七、使用公式处理多个单元格的转换
在Excel中,可以使用公式处理多个单元格的转换,以提高数据处理的效率。
1. 使用`TEXT`函数处理多个单元格
`TEXT`函数可以将多个单元格转换为大写。例如:
excel
=TEXT("a", "0")
=TEXT("b", "0")
这些公式将“a”和“b”分别转换为“A”和“B”。
2. 处理包含数字和字母的文本
如果文本中包含数字和字母,`TEXT`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=TEXT("123 a b c", "0")
这个公式将“123 a b c”转换为“123 A B C”,其中数字和特殊字符保持不变。
八、使用VBA宏处理多个单元格的转换
VBA宏可以处理多个单元格的转换,适用于需要批量处理的数据。
1. 编写VBA宏
以下是一个简单的VBA宏,可以将选中的单元格中的字母转换为大写:
vba
Sub ConvertToUpperCase()
Dim rng As Range
Dim cell As Range
For Each cell In Selection
cell.Value = UCase(cell.Value)
Next cell
End Sub
这个宏将选中的单元格中的字母转换为大写。使用时,只需选中需要转换的单元格,然后运行该宏即可。
2. 高效处理大量数据
VBA宏可以处理大量数据,适用于需要批量转换的场景。例如,可以将一个工作表中的所有字母转换为大写,提高数据处理效率。
九、处理包含特殊字符和符号的文本
在Excel中,除了字母之外,还可能包含特殊字符和符号。处理这些字符时,需要注意它们的大小写规则。
1. 处理特殊字符和符号
如果文本中包含特殊字符,如“”、“”、“”等,`UPPER`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=UPPER("ab c")
这个公式将“ab c”转换为“AB C”,其中“”和“ ”保持不变。
2. 处理包含数字和特殊字符的文本
如果文本中包含数字和特殊字符,`UPPER`函数仍然可以正常工作,只是这些字符保持原样。例如:
excel
=UPPER("123 ab c")
这个公式将“123 ab c”转换为“123 AB C”,其中数字和特殊字符保持不变。
十、实际应用示例
在实际应用中,将字母转换为大写可以应用于多种场景,比如数据录入、数据分析、报表生成等。以下是一个实际应用示例:
1. 数据录入
在数据录入过程中,确保字母的大小写一致非常重要。例如,输入“a”时,应确保其为大写“A”,以避免数据混乱。
2. 数据分析
在数据分析中,统一的字母大小写可以提高数据的可读性和准确性。例如,将“a”和“A”统一为大写,可以避免数据对比时的混淆。
3. 报表生成
在生成报表时,统一的字母大小写可以提高报表的整洁度和专业性。例如,将“a”和“A”统一为大写,可以提高报表的可读性。
十一、总结
在Excel中,将字母转换为大写是一个非常实用的操作,可以应用于多种场景。无论是日常的数据录入,还是复杂的数据分析,统一的字母大小写都能提高数据的可读性和准确性。通过使用`TEXT`函数、`PROPER`函数、`UPPER`函数、VBA宏等方法,用户可以高效地完成这一操作。在实际应用中,用户需要注意字母的大小写规则,并根据具体需求选择合适的方法。通过掌握这些方法,用户可以更好地处理Excel数据,提高工作效率。
推荐文章
Excel顶端标题行怎么设置Excel 是一款广泛使用的电子表格软件,其强大的功能使得数据处理、分析和展示变得极为便捷。在使用 Excel 时,顶端标题行(即第一行)的设置是数据整理和展示的基础,直接影响到数据的可读性和使用效率。本文
2026-01-08 23:43:56
178人看过
Excel 如何调整表格高度:实用技巧与深度解析在数据处理与分析的日常工作中,Excel 是一个不可或缺的工具。无论是财务报表、市场分析,还是项目进度跟踪,Excel 都能提供强大的支持。然而,对于初学者来说,Excel 的操作往往显
2026-01-08 23:43:50
125人看过
Excel读Kepserver:深度解析与实战应用在数据处理领域,Excel 作为一款功能强大的工具,能够高效地完成数据整理、分析与可视化。然而,随着业务需求的复杂化,Excel 逐渐无法满足对实时数据源的读取与处理需求。Ke
2026-01-08 23:43:41
217人看过
excel实现数据自动收集:从基础到高级的实用指南在现代数据处理中,Excel作为一款广泛使用的办公软件,凭借其强大的数据处理能力,成为企业和个人日常工作中不可或缺的工具。然而,手动输入数据不仅效率低下,而且容易出错。随着技术的发展,
2026-01-08 23:43:36
343人看过
.webp)
.webp)
.webp)
.webp)